IEC 60534-8-3:2010 establishes a theoretical method to predict the external sound-pressure level generated in a control valve and within adjacent pipe expanders by the flow of compressible fluids. This method considers only single-phase dry gases and vapours and is based on the perfect gas laws. It is assumed that the downstream piping is straight for a length of at least 2 m from the point where the noise measurement is made. The method is applicable to the following single-stage valves: - globe (straight pattern and angle pattern), - butterfly, - rotary plug (eccentric, spherical), - ball, and - valves with cage trims. Specifically excluded are the full bore ball valves where the product FpC exceeds 50 % of the rated flow coefficient. This third edition cancels and replaces the second edition published in 2000. This edition constitutes a technical revision. The significant technical changes with respect to the previous edition are as follows: - predicting noise as a function of frequency; - using laboratory data to determine the acoustical efficiency factor.

Industrial-process control valves - Part 8-3: Noise considerations - Control valve aerodynamic noise prediction method

This International Standard - gives information on the declaration of noise emission values, - describes acoustical and product information to be presented in technical documents for the purposes of noise emission declaration, and - specifies a method for verifying the noise emission declaration. It is applicable to machinery and equipment. The values to be used for the purposes of noise emission declaration are either declared singlenumber noise emission values, L,, or declared dualnumber noise emission values, L and K. L is a noise emission value determined directly from measurements and K is the uncertainty associated with those measurements. Ld is the sum of L and K and represents an upper limit which values from repeated measurements are unlikely to exceed at a given confidence level; Ld corresponds to the stated or labelled value, Lc, defined in IS0 7574-l. The two forms of noise declaration are alternative means of representing any or all of the A-weighted sound power level, &*, the A-weighted emission sound pressure level at specified positions, LpA, and the C-weighted peak emission sound pressure level at specified positions, Lpc peak. The choice as to which of the two forms is used’in a particular case depends upon the requirements to be fulfilled. This selection is made, and guidance on the values of K is given, in the appropriate noise test code.

Acoustics – Declaration and verification of noise emission values of machinery and equipment

This International Standard specifies a method for determining the emission sound pressure levels of machinery or equipment, at a work station and at other specified positions nearby, in situ. A work station is occupied by an operator and may be located in open space, in the room where the source under test operates, in a cab fixed to the source under test, or in an enclosure remote from the source under test. One or more specified positions may be located in the vicinity of a work station, or in the vicinity of an attended or unattended machine. Such positions are sometimes referred to as bystander positions. Emission sound pressure levels are determined as A-weighted levels. Additionally, levels in frequency bands and C-weighted peak emission sound pressure levels can be determined in accordance with this International Standard, if required. NOTE 1 The contents of the series ISO 11200 to ISO 11205 are summarized in ISO 11200. Methods are given for determining a local environmental correction (subject to a specified limiting maximum value) to be applied to the measured sound pressure levels in order to eliminate the influence of reflecting surfaces other than the plane on which the source under test is placed. This correction is based on the equivalent sound absorption area of the test room and on radiation characteristics (source location or directivity at the work station). With the method specified in this International Standard, results of accuracy grade 2 (engineering grade) or accuracy grade 3 (survey grade) are obtained. Corrections are applied for background noise and, as described above, for the acoustic environment. Instructions are given for the mounting and operation of the source under test and for the choice of microphone positions for the work station and for other specified positions. One purpose of the measurements is to permit comparison of the performance of different units of a given family of machines, under defined environmental conditions and standardized mounting and operating conditions. NOTE 2 The data obtained can also be used for the declaration and verification of emission sound pressure levels as specified in ISO 4871.

This International Standard provides brief summaries of the basic International Standard for determining emission sound pressure levels from all types of machinery and equipment,at work stations and at other specified positions,and gives guidance on the process of selection of which is appropriate to any particular type.The guidance given applies only to airborne sound,and is for use in the preparation of noise test codes,and also for use in noise testing where no noise test code exists. It is important that specific noise test codes for various types of machinery and equipment be established and used in accordance with the requirements of these basic Interantional Standard.Such standardized noise test codes will give detail requirements on mounting and operating conditions for the particular family to which the machine under test belongs,as well as the location of the work station(s) and other specified positions as prescribed in these International Standards.The data so obtained may also be used for the declaration and verification of emission sound pressure levels as specified in ISO 4871.

Acoustics - Noise emitted by machinery and equipment - Guidelines for the use of basic standards for the determination of emission sound pressure levels at a work station and at other specified positions

This International Standard specified the technical requirements of a noise test code for a specific family of machinery or equipment.It is primarily applicable to stationary machinery and equipment,including hand-held tools,as well as those that present hazards due to mobility or load lifting. The purpose of a noise test code is to permit comparable test results to be obtained on the noise emissions of machines from the same family,thus enabling users to make comparisons and to check the declared noise test code are also useful for noise specifications in private contracts,for planning and for noise reduction purposes. Specific test codes for various types of machinery and equipment are established and used in accordance with the requirements of basic International Standards.Standardized noise test codes give detailed requirements on mounting,loading and operating conditions for the particular family to which the machinery under test belongs,as well as the location of a work station(s) and other specified positions (if any).

Acoustics - Noise emitted by machinery and equipment - Rules for the drafting and presentation of a noise test code
